Intuit TurboTax is building the future of Agentic tax preparation, leveraging LLMs, reasoning models, and computer-using agents. We're looking for a seasoned Product Manager to drive the strategy for this initiative. This involves designing and delivering robust AI agents capable of complex reasoning and task execution at massive scale, leveraging Intuit's unique data assets and tax knowledge. You will define how these agents perform their tasks, how they collaborate with customers, and how we build trust and ensure accuracy with non-deterministic technology. This role offers a unique opportunity to disrupt an industry impacting millions of Americans with cutting-edge technologies.
What you'll bring
6+ years designing and delivering world-class software products, with at least 5+ years in a Product Management role focused on platform, data-intensive systems, or AI/ML-powered experiences. Deep understanding and significant hands-on experience defining strategy for and shipping products leveraging Generative AI, Agentic AI systems, complex Machine Learning models, or Conversational AI to solve challenging user problems at scale. Passion for tackling complex consumer problems, ideally within fintech, personal finance, tax, or related domains where user trust, accuracy, and data privacy are paramount. Strong technical intuition; comfortable engaging deeply with engineering and data science on system architecture, model capabilities, APIs, and technical trade-offs. Ability to translate complex AI concepts into clear product requirements. Bachelor’s degree required with a focus in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science, Statistics, Economics, Business Administration, or related quantitative/technical field preferred. An MBA is a plus. Equivalent experience will be considered.
How you will lead
Define, own, and articulate a compelling vision, strategy, and multi-year roadmap for agentic AI capabilities within TurboTax, translating complex user needs and business opportunities into measurable outcomes. Lead the ideation, technical development, and launch of innovative agentic AI features and experiences, partnering deeply with AI/ML engineers, data scientists, designers, and tax experts to deliver high-accuracy, trustworthy, and confidence-building solutions. Drive product definition and requirements for underlying AI models, agent orchestration logic, and human-in-the-loop processes, balancing user experience with the high bar for accuracy required in tax. Design and execute data-driven experiments (including A/B testing and user studies) specifically to validate hypotheses related to agentic AI effectiveness, user trust, and impact on filer confidence and accuracy. Build strong partnerships and influence roadmaps across senior leaders and teams to ensure cohesive strategy and execution for agentic AI initiatives.
Intuit provides a competitive compensation package with a strong pay for performance rewards approach. The expected base pay range for this position is: Bay Area California $236,000.00-319,000.00Southern California $213,500.00-288,500.00This position will be eligible for a cash bonus, equity rewards and benefits, in accordance with our applicable plans and programs (see more about our compensation and benefits at Intuit: Careers | Benefits).Pay offered is based on factors such as job-related knowledge, skills, experience, and work location.
